| description | Abstract Upon Xanthomonas oryzae pv. oryzae (Xoo) infection of rice leaves, the invasion induces systematic expression changes for both the coding genes and the non-coding genes, allowing the plant to make corresponding responses. However, the roles of circular RNAs (circRNAs) in rice defending against Xoo remain largely unknown. To address this question, we conducted a whole-transcriptomic analysis to systematically screen the differentially expressed (DE) mRNAs and non-coding RNAs (ncRNAs) in rice responding to Xoo infection. Our results revealed a total of 4076 DE mRNAs, 89 DE long non-coding RNAs (lncRNAs), 82 DE microRNAs (miRNAs), and 14 DE circRNAs identified from Xoo-infected rice plants at 48 h post inoculation. Three circRNAs (ciR52, ciR298, and ciR133) were found to be able to form circular RNAs, and their expression was induced by Xoo infection. ciR133 was found to repress the expression of its parental gene OsARAB (putative arabinofuranosidase gene) during Xoo infection. Overexpression of ciR133 and mutation of OsARAB enhanced rice resistance against Xoo, without compromising main agronomic traits. Our data suggest that circRNAs are associated with rice response to Xoo infection, providing a potential strategy for breeding Xoo-resistant rice plants by manipulating ciR133 and OsARAB. |
